Creating a Culture of Inclusivity: A Must for Every Workplace

Updated: Mar 31, 2024


In today's fast-paced work environment, the significance of fostering an inclusive culture cannot be overstated. This goes beyond merely accommodating employees with diverse needs; it's about genuinely valuing and leveraging differences to drive innovation and collaboration.

Research consistently shows that businesses that embrace neurodiversity and disability inclusion outperform their counterparts. Teams with a range of abilities bring unique perspectives, problem-solving skills, and creativity to the table. Yet, despite the clear benefits, many workplaces still lag in implementing effective inclusivity practices.

To bridge this gap, organizations must move from passive support to active facilitation. This involves not just creating accessibility at a physical level but also promoting a culture where every team member feels valued and empowered to contribute their best. Simple steps such as offering flexible working arrangements, providing appropriate technology aids, or even adjusting communication styles can make a world of difference.

But perhaps the most crucial aspect is fostering an environment where all employees feel comfortable disclosing their needs without fear of judgement or disadvantage. This starts with leadership setting the tone for open dialogue and empathy-driven policies.

After all, it's the diversity of thought that fuels innovation and propels us forward. Let's commit to building work environments where everyone can thrive.
